Checking Recommended Car Component Specifications

Ensuring optimal functionality and life of your automobile hinges significantly on adhering to recommended auto element specifications|specs. These aren't just random numbers; they represent the engineer's guidance for ensuring a proper placement and secure operation. Ignoring these details – such as tightness values, material grades, and size tolerances – can lead to premature malfunction, reduced effectiveness, and even likely security problems. Always consult the official service book or a well-known components directory to confirm the specific requirements for each replacement unit before starting with any fix. Failing to do so might result in a costly and frustrating situation.
